La Liga
La Liga is one of the most prestigious football leagues in the world, boasting a rich history and culture that dates back to its inception in 1929. The league is home to some of the most prominent clubs and player profiles in the world of football.
Lionel Messi holds the league’s goal record, with over 450 goals during his time at FC Barcelona.
When it comes to winners, Real Madrid has dominated with 34 titles, closely followed by Barcelona with 26. Both Real Madrid and Barcelona are also the most popular teams not only in Spain but globally, including in the UK.
La Liga is not just a competitive arena for football but also a symbol of skill, technique, and strategy within the sport. It attracts millions of viewers each year and generates significant economic income through TV contracts and sponsorship deals. This article will explore La Liga in detail, from its biggest player profiles and most popular teams to its unique tactical styles and historical development.

Who holds the goal record in La Liga?
Lionel Messi has the superior goal record in La Liga with over 450 goals during his time at FC Barcelona. He has broken several records and changed how we view football.
Which team has won La Liga the most times?
Real Madrid has won La Liga 34 times, closely followed by Barcelona with 26 titles.
This two-team dominance has characterised Spanish football for most of its history.
What are the most popular La Liga teams in the UK?
The most popular La Liga teams in the UK are Real Madrid and Barcelona. Their great successes on the European stage and signature stars like Messi and Ronaldo have given them a massive global following, including in the UK.
How is the La Liga schedule determined?
The La Liga schedule is determined through a mix of drawing lots and scheduling to avoid clashing with other major football events, such as the Champions League and international matches. A special committee handles this complex work.
Who are the biggest player profiles in La Liga?
In addition to the previously mentioned Messi and Ronaldo, La Liga stars include Sergio Ramos, Karim Benzema, and Antoine Griezmann. These players are not only talented on the pitch but also charismatic figures who draw attention to the league.
What type of players are in the league?
La Liga is known for its technical and fast football. Here you will find everything from technical playmakers and fast wingers to tactical defenders. It is a league that values skill and football knowledge.
What tactical styles dominate?
La Liga is often associated with a possession-based football style, but there is a diversity of tactical methods. Atletico Madrid, for example, is known for its defensive stability, while Barcelona focuses more on ball possession.
What role does economics play in La Liga?
Economically, La Liga has grown exponentially in recent years, with clubs like Real Madrid and Barcelona leading the way. The high TV revenues and sponsorship deals have enabled clubs to sign world stars and develop infrastructure.
How has the league developed historically?
La Liga started in 1929 and has since been one of the most prominent football leagues in the world. From previously being a mainly Spanish affair, it now has a significant international impact.
How do fans engage?
The supporters in La Liga are extremely passionate and engaged. From following their teams at the stadium to being active in fan clubs and on social media, fan culture is a vital part of the La Liga experience.
How is the league covered in the media?
La Liga is intensely covered, both locally and internationally. In the UK, one can follow the league through various sports broadcasts and football magazines, and globally, La Liga has a huge media footprint, only increasing its popularity.
